2 个相同的服务器,其中一个比另一个慢(负载更高)

2 个相同的服务器,其中一个比另一个慢(负载更高)

我设置了 3 个服务器,一个前端 HAproxy 向 2 个后端服务器发送请求。
后端服务器使用完全相同的硬件和软件都相同(Debian 6.0.6)。它们的配置类似,处理请求数量也大致相同(HAproxy 负责处理)。
尽管如此,其中一个的负载始终高于另一个,据我所知,这似乎与硬盘有关,通过使用iotop
看起来读取最多的进程是 php-fpm 进程。

希望关于我应该去哪里查看的任何建议都能有所帮助。

答案1

经过大量挖掘,我找到了一台服务器比另一台服务器运行得更好的主要原因:
一台服务器的值为 1024,/sys/block/sda/queue/nr_requests而另一台服务器的默认值为 128。

相关内容